Graduation Trends

The 2025 graduation rate is 41.00% at University of Southern Maine, which is 9% increase compared to 2014 rate.

Financial Aid

For the academic year 2023-2024, 66% of undergraduate students received financial aid and the average received amount is $9,432.

The received financial aid amount increased by 3307 compared to 10 years ago.
